天才教育網(wǎng)合作機(jī)構(gòu)>

全國千鋒IT培訓(xùn)

歡迎您!
朋友圈

400-850-8622

全國統(tǒng)一學(xué)習(xí)專線 9:00-21:00

位置:學(xué)校資訊 > 如何用java開發(fā)應(yīng)用程序,怎樣用JAVA開發(fā)應(yīng)用程序

如何用java開發(fā)應(yīng)用程序,怎樣用JAVA開發(fā)應(yīng)用程序

日期:2021-12-08 17:50:59     瀏覽:189    來源:全國千鋒IT培訓(xùn)
核心提示:如何用java開發(fā)應(yīng)用程序,搞 Java 最重要的是什么?毫不夸張地說,掌握和了解Java的應(yīng)用程序開發(fā)過程,怎樣用JAVA開發(fā)應(yīng)用程序,用java怎么開發(fā)桌面應(yīng)用程序?來談效率的請(qǐng)繞道!??,基本就能走遍天下都不怕了!1.Java

如何用java開發(fā)應(yīng)用程序,搞 Java 最重要的是什么?毫不夸張地說,掌握和了解Java 的應(yīng)用程序開發(fā)過程,怎樣用JAVA開發(fā)應(yīng)用程序,用java怎么開發(fā)桌面應(yīng)用程序?來談效率的請(qǐng)繞道!??,基本就能走遍天下都不怕了!

1.Java 的應(yīng)用程序開發(fā)過程

網(wǎng)上找的代碼一般很復(fù)雜,你要讀不懂的話一點(diǎn)進(jìn)步也沒有。既然你選擇java我可以給你簡(jiǎn)單介紹一下一般商業(yè)開發(fā)的流程。*步 建立對(duì)象模型比如你選擇(1)商品進(jìn)銷存管理系統(tǒng) 那么先抽象出所有的對(duì)象①商品代碼管理 ②供應(yīng)商管理 ③客戶管理 ④進(jìn)貨 ⑤出庫 ⑥查詢與報(bào)表 可以抽象出1、商品2、供應(yīng)商3、客戶4、倉庫單5、系統(tǒng)管理員基本上這5個(gè)也就夠了,畢竟只是toy程序然后分配屬性商品 商品ID 商品名 商品計(jì)量單位 備注 ……供應(yīng)商 供應(yīng)商ID 供應(yīng)商名稱 供應(yīng)商聯(lián)系方式 ……客戶 客戶ID 客戶名稱 客戶聯(lián)系方式 ……倉庫單 出入庫ID 出入庫流向 出入庫數(shù)量 出入庫商品ID 客戶或供應(yīng)商ID 出入庫單價(jià)(因?yàn)榻?jīng)常變動(dòng)所以放在這里) ……系統(tǒng)管理員 系統(tǒng)管理員ID 系統(tǒng)管理員登錄名 系統(tǒng)管理員密碼 ……根據(jù)這些你就可以在數(shù)據(jù)庫中建立相應(yīng)的字段來保存數(shù)據(jù),并且在java中建立這幾個(gè)類來進(jìn)行管理了第二,抽象出每個(gè)類的功能,基本上每個(gè)類都需要包括基本的四種操作1、增加 2、刪除 3、修改 4、查看俗稱增刪改查下面只討論可能存在的其他操作④進(jìn)貨 ⑤出庫 ⑥查詢與報(bào)表 這三條表示對(duì)于倉庫單類來說只需要增和查兩種操作,刪和改都不包括其中。管理員這里需要一個(gè)登陸功能(是查的變形)。普遍對(duì)于增刪改查的英文縮寫為crud 即create read updata delete(不按順序翻譯)一般商業(yè)做法為有幾個(gè)類就建立幾個(gè)管理類(最基礎(chǔ)的做法,也很可能為了一個(gè)類建立很多接口或其他實(shí)現(xiàn)),于是我們需要下面幾個(gè)類來進(jìn)行實(shí)體類到數(shù)據(jù)庫的轉(zhuǎn)化。1、商品管理2、供應(yīng)商管理3、客戶管理4、倉庫單管理5、系統(tǒng)管理員管理每個(gè)管理類的具體分析,括號(hào)內(nèi)為參數(shù),如果多于兩個(gè)參數(shù)可以使用重寫定義兩個(gè)同名函數(shù)1、商品管理 增加商品(商品) 刪除商品(商品或商品ID) 修改商品(商品) 查找商品(無或者商品ID)2、供應(yīng)商管理 增加供應(yīng)商(供應(yīng)商) 刪除供應(yīng)商(供應(yīng)商或供應(yīng)商ID) 修改供應(yīng)商(供應(yīng)商) 查找供應(yīng)商(無或供應(yīng)商ID)3、客戶管理 增加客戶(客戶) 刪除客戶(客戶或者客戶ID) 修改客戶(客戶) 查找客戶(無或客戶ID)4、倉庫單管理 增加倉庫單(倉庫單) 查找倉庫單(無或倉庫單ID)5、系統(tǒng)管理員管理 增加系統(tǒng)管理員(系統(tǒng)管理員) 刪除系統(tǒng)管理員(系統(tǒng)管理員或系統(tǒng)管理員ID) 修改系統(tǒng)管理員(系統(tǒng)管理員) 查找系統(tǒng)管理員(無或系統(tǒng)管理員ID) 登陸(用戶名,密碼)相信里面的sql不用我來寫了吧!^-^接下來你需要配置jdbc等和數(shù)據(jù)庫連接的部分,這部分都是固定的,你可以上網(wǎng)搜索一下。舉個(gè)管理類的例子,比如商品管理類的*個(gè)方法增加商品,因?yàn)閭鬟^來的參數(shù)是商品類的對(duì)象所以我們可以這樣來使用。(我沒有寫ID,建議你在數(shù)據(jù)庫中直接配置成自動(dòng)生成,因?yàn)樵趈ava中生成的話需要有很多考慮,比較繁瑣) 增加商品(商品1){ String 商品實(shí)例名 = 商品1.商品名; String 商品實(shí)例計(jì)量單位 = 商品1.商品計(jì)量單位; String 實(shí)例備注 = 商品1.備注; String sql = “insert into XX表 (商品名,商品計(jì)量單位,備注) values (商品實(shí)例名,商品實(shí)例計(jì)量單位,實(shí)例備注)”; 執(zhí)行sql語句(sql); }

2.怎樣用JAVA開發(fā)應(yīng)用程序

開發(fā)步驟:1、需求分析。此步驟主要是為了明確需求;2、需求確定。此步驟主要是為了確認(rèn)有哪些需求,形成需求說明書;3、代碼開發(fā)。此部分主要是完成數(shù)據(jù)庫設(shè)計(jì),代碼開發(fā),功能實(shí)現(xiàn);4、代碼測(cè)試。此步驟主要是為了進(jìn)行代碼的調(diào)試和功能的測(cè)試;5、形成版本。此部分就能夠形成產(chǎn)出物,進(jìn)行實(shí)際應(yīng)用。

3.用java怎么開發(fā)桌面應(yīng)用程序?來談效率的請(qǐng)繞道!

使用swing包..可以用....這個(gè)工具好像就自帶的有swing包的...里面可以實(shí)現(xiàn)界面的拖拽

雖說掌握和了解了Java 的應(yīng)用程序開發(fā)過程,怎樣用JAVA開發(fā)應(yīng)用程序,用java怎么開發(fā)桌面應(yīng)用程序?來談效率的請(qǐng)繞道!??,能走遍天下,但也要不斷去學(xué)習(xí)新的知識(shí),更多的Java知識(shí),請(qǐng)聯(lián)系客服獲取。

本文由 全國千鋒IT培訓(xùn) 整理發(fā)布。更多培訓(xùn)課程,學(xué)習(xí)資訊,課程優(yōu)惠,課程開班,學(xué)校地址等學(xué)校信息,可以留下你的聯(lián)系方式,讓課程老師跟你詳細(xì)解答:
咨詢電話:400-850-8622